cgroup/cpuset: Rename update_unbound_workqueue_cpumask() to update_isolation_cpumasks()
update_unbound_workqueue_cpumask() updates unbound workqueues settings when there's a change in isolated CPUs, but it can be used for other subsystems requiring updated when isolated CPUs change. Generalise the name to update_isolation_cpumasks() to prepare for other functions unrelated to workqueues to be called in that spot.
